v> I need to sign message and use one of the SHA2 algorithms for hashing.
v> CryptSignMessage or CryptMsgOpenToEncode uses OID to identify the hash
v> alg. But for example 2.16.840.1.101.3.4.2.1 which is sha256 doesn't
v> work. Is there a way to handle this with CAPI?
There'no built-in way (and even when it is added, how would you deal with
this on older systems).
SecureBlackbox 4 ( http://www.eldos.com/sbb/ ) supports this.
